WebJohn Nichols (1918 – December 18, 1998) was an American law enforcement officer and politician who served as the head of the police departments of the Michigan cities of Detroit and Farmington Hills, as well as the sheriff of Oakland County, Michigan. WebApr 6, 2024 · Franklin County Sheriff Scott Nichols wants to make one thing clear, his department will not be “setting up a police state” to enforce Governor Janet Mills’ stay-at-home order issued yesterday. Nichols is clearly mindful of the seriousness of the COVID-19 pandemic, but plans to use discretion in enforcing the Governor’s measure. involving a dispute or controversy crossword
